[RESOLVED] Radio Button Math Wrong???
Code:
Private Sub CalculateToolStripMenuItem_Click(sender As Object, e As EventArgs) Handles CalculateToolStripMenuItem.Click
'declare all constants and variables
Dim coupon As Decimal = 0.1 'discount codes
Dim customer As Decimal = 0.15 'discount codes
Dim nodisc As Decimal = 0
Dim coupcode As Decimal
Dim toppingtotal As Decimal
Dim sales As Decimal = 0.08 'sales tax
Dim pepp As Decimal = 0.75 'each topping seperate to simplify adding, for me
Dim onoin As Decimal = 0.75
Dim cheese As Decimal = 0.75
Dim couptotal As Decimal
Dim dapizza As Decimal
Dim total As Decimal
Dim fintotal As Decimal
Dim pizzaArrayDecimal(,) As Decimal = {{5.99, 6.99, 7.99, 8.99},
{6.99, 7.99, 8.99, 9.99}} 'declare the array
'this else/if is to output errors in case customer information boxes are empty
If namebox.Text = "" Then
MessageBox.Show("Error. Missing information.")
ElseIf streetbox.Text = "" Then
MessageBox.Show("Error. Missing information.")
ElseIf citybox.Text = "" Then
MessageBox.Show("Error. Missing information.")
ElseIf statebox.Text = "" Then
MessageBox.Show("Error. Missing information.")
ElseIf zipbox.Text = "" Then
MessageBox.Show("Error. Missing information.")
End If
If none.Checked Then
coupcode = nodisc
ElseIf tennoff.Checked Then
coupcode = coupon
ElseIf prefcus.Checked Then
coupcode = customer
End If
If peppers.Checked = True Then 'adds peppers to cost if applicable
toppingtotal += pepp
End If
If onions.Checked = True Then 'adds onions to cost if applicable
toppingtotal += onoin
End If
If xcheese.Checked = True Then 'adds extra cheese to cost if applicable
toppingtotal += cheese
End If
If sizebox.SelectedIndex = -1 Then 'error code if no size is chosen
MessageBox.Show("Please choose a pizza size.")
Exit Sub 'exits instead of continuing calculation
End If
If crustbox.SelectedIndex = -1 Then 'error code if no crust is chosen
MessageBox.Show("Please choose a crust style.")
Exit Sub 'exits instead of continuing calculation
End If
If sizebox.Text = "Small" Then 'if else to associate cost array with what crust and size pizza
If crustbox.Text = "Regular" Then 'small regular
pizzabox.Text = pizzaArrayDecimal(0, 0)
dapizza = pizzaArrayDecimal(0, 0)
ElseIf crustbox.Text = "Stuffed Crust" Then 'small stuffed crust
pizzabox.Text = pizzaArrayDecimal(1, 0)
dapizza = pizzaArrayDecimal(1, 0)
End If
ElseIf sizebox.Text = "Medium" Then
If crustbox.Text = "Regular" Then 'medium regular
pizzabox.Text = pizzaArrayDecimal(1, 0)
dapizza = pizzaArrayDecimal(1, 0)
ElseIf crustbox.Text = "Stuffed Crust" Then 'medium stuffed crust
pizzabox.Text = pizzaArrayDecimal(1, 1)
dapizza = pizzaArrayDecimal(1, 1)
End If
ElseIf sizebox.Text = "Large" Then
If crustbox.Text = "Regular" Then 'large regular
pizzabox.Text = pizzaArrayDecimal(0, 2)
dapizza = pizzaArrayDecimal(0, 2)
ElseIf crustbox.Text = "Stuffed Crust" Then 'large stuffed crust
pizzabox.Text = pizzaArrayDecimal(1, 2)
dapizza = pizzaArrayDecimal(1, 2)
End If
ElseIf sizebox.Text = "Monster" Then
If crustbox.Text = "Regular" Then 'monster regular
pizzabox.Text = pizzaArrayDecimal(0, 3)
dapizza = pizzaArrayDecimal(0, 3) '
ElseIf crustbox.Text = "Stuffed Crust" Then 'monster stuffed crust
pizzabox.Text = pizzaArrayDecimal(1, 3)
dapizza = pizzaArrayDecimal(1, 3)
End If
End If
discountbox.Text = String.Format("{0:n2}", couptotal) 'output discount
toppingsbox.Text = String.Format("{0:n2}", toppingtotal) 'output toppings total
couptotal = (toppingtotal + dapizza) * coupcode 'calculate discount
total = (toppingtotal + dapizza - couptotal) * sales 'calculate sales tax total
fintotal = toppingtotal + dapizza - couptotal + total 'calculate final total
totalbox.Text = String.Format("{0:n2}", fintotal) 'output final total
taxbox.Text = String.Format("{0:n2}", total) 'output sales tax
End Sub
So, I have the code above. The problem I'm having is calculating the discount using radio buttons none, prefcus, and tennoff. If one is chosen, it will default to one of the constant discount options defined in my variables, then used to calculate and output at the bottom of my code. No matter what I choose, it outputs the discount to 0.00. The code works great except for this and has everything I need it to have, this is only the calculate as this is the only part that refers to the radio buttons and outputs.
Any help would be much appreciated. I've redone the radio button parts countless times, and stared at it for at least an hour, to no avail.

Re: [RESOLVED] Radio Button Math Wrong???
If anyone has this problem in the future, it is because the calculation is before the discount output. The math was showing up correctly, but the discount was outputting a 0.00 because I sent it to the textbox before calculating it.
